In honor of Valentine's Day, here is an interesting article explaining that there is a relationship between heart disease and depression. 

 

This article from the National Institute of Mental Health explains that while researchers aren't sure exactly why the relationship between depression and heart disease exists, there is one, nevertheless.  

 

The good news is that interventions for depression are also good for our heart.  Regular exercise, a healthy diet, reducing alcohol intake and quitting smoking are all good for treating symptoms of depression (and anxiety, as well).  

 

Do something loving for yourself and loved ones--consider taking better care of your heart, and at the same time your recovery plan for depression gets a boost.
